Job description
Role Overview
The Vice President of Project Management will lead enterprise project governance and shape the company’s strategic delivery function. This senior leader will own the project management framework at the enterprise level, oversee the full project portfolio, and guide execution of major initiatives. The role focuses on building consistent, efficient project management practices that help translate corporate strategy, product targets, and business priorities into timely, cost-effective outcomes with clear business impact.
Key Responsibilities
- Define the company’s project management strategy and build a long-term roadmap for the function.
- Set up and lead an enterprise PMO along with the governance structure that supports it.
- Design standardized processes, methods, and lifecycle controls for projects across the organization.
- Continuously improve project tools, workflows, and operating systems.
- Manage the end-to-end project portfolio and ensure priorities stay aligned with business strategy.
- Review and balance resource deployment and budget usage for maximum efficiency.
- Ensure project spend supports core business goals and strategic investment decisions.
- Direct large-scale initiatives such as digital transformation, system modernization, and new business launches.
- Put milestone tracking, stage reviews, and delivery checkpoints in place for major programs.
- Keep delivery on time, within budget, and aligned to quality expectations.
- Address major issues, blockers, and risks that surface during implementation.
- Coordinate execution across Product, R&D, Operations, Marketing, Finance, and other teams.
- Create clear structures for communication, decision-making, and escalation across functions.
- Improve overall organizational execution speed and cross-team alignment.
- Build KPI frameworks and performance management systems for projects.
- Track progress, cost, quality, and resource productivity across the portfolio.
- Lead post-project reviews and use lessons learned to strengthen future delivery.
- Provide regular updates on project health and business impact to the CEO or executive leadership.
- Head the PMO and develop project management capability across the team.
- Create competency models and career pipelines for project management talent.
- Encourage use of professional methods and certifications such as PMP and Agile practices.
- Foster a results-focused delivery culture with strong execution discipline.
- Set up risk identification and early-warning mechanisms for active projects.
- Manage exposure related to budgets, contracts, delivery commitments, and operations.
- Ensure project work follows company policies and relevant industry standards.
- Protect brand reputation and maintain customer confidence through controlled delivery.
Requirements
- A bachelor’s degree or higher in Project Management, Engineering Management, Business Administration, or a related discipline.
- Professional certifications such as PMP or PgMP are preferred.
- An MBA is considered an advantage.
- More than 20 years of experience in project management or broad operations management.
- At least 15 years spent leading large, complex projects or managing a PMO.
- Strong history of delivering cross-functional and cross-regional projects successfully.
- Background in digital transformation or enterprise project management is preferred.
- Deep capability in project governance and portfolio oversight.
- Ability to translate strategy into execution plans and drive follow-through.
- Strong analytical problem-solving and risk management skills.
- Excellent collaboration and resource-integration abilities across departments.
- Executive-level leadership and organizational management strength.
- Experience in project governance in large conglomerates or multinational organizations is preferred.
- Hands-on exposure to ERP, CRM, platform upgrade, or similar transformation projects is preferred.
- Practical knowledge of Agile project management or SAFe frameworks is preferred.
- Experience presenting major project updates to the CEO or Board of Directors is preferred.
